Step 1: Assessment and Planning

We’ll send our trained technicians to your property to assess the damage and identify the source of the problem. This is where we find out the scope of the work, the equipment needed, and the timeline for completion. Our team will communicate clearly with you throughout this process, keeping you informed every step of the way.

Step 2: Water Removal and Drying

Next, we’ll use specialized equipment to remove any standing water and dry out the affected areas.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our team will work efficiently to get this step done as quickly as possible, reducing the disruption to your daily life.

Step 3: Wood Trim Repair or Replacement

Once the drying process is complete, we’ll assess the condition of your wood trim. If it’s salvageable, we’ll repair it to its original state. If it’s beyond repair, we’ll replace it with new, matching trim to ensure a seamless finish.

Step 4: Final Inspection and Cleaning

The final step is to inspect the work to ensure it meets our high standards. We’ll also clean the area thoroughly to remove any remaining dust, debris, or odors. This is your last step before we hand over the keys to your fully restored property.

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ration Cost in Pahrump, NV

The cost of Wood Trim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Pahrump, NV. These estimates are based on industry standards and should give you a rough idea of what to expect. Keep in mind that ex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ates to all our customers.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Wood trim repair or replacement $1,000 – $5,000 Type of wood, extent of damage, labor costs
Final inspection and cleaning $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ning required
Dehumidification services $500 – $1,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Disinfection and sanitizing $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Structural drying services $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ed

Can I prevent water damage to my wood trim in the future?

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ent water damage to your wood trim, including regular inspections, maintaining a healthy humidity level, and addressing any leaks or water issues quickly.
